The people behind Warrington Women's Aid
Meet the passionate people who are responsible for the day-to-day running of Warrington Women's Aid.
As a registered charity, we are governed by a Board of Trustees, who hold overall responsibility for the charity’s vision, values, and legal and financial oversight. Their role is to ensure the organisation is safe, sustainable, and working in the best interests of the people it supports. The Trustees set the strategic direction and delegate the day-to-day operational and strategic management of the charity to the CEO, who leads the organisation, oversees service delivery, and ensures the charity’s goals are translated into practice.
Currently we have 9 very experienced Trustees, many of whom have lived experience from years of working in this field. We have an eclectic mix with a range of specialisms including HR, Property law, money and benefit advice, local Councillors and housing and homelessness experience. They meet quarterly to make key decisions and our AGM is held in November every year.

Under the CEO, the wider team — including support workers, IDVAs, refuge staff, counsellors and administrators — work closely together, sharing expertise and insight to make sure every person using the service receives the highest quality support. This collaborative structure means that while trustees provide strong governance and the CEO drives strategy and operations, the whole team contributes to creating a safe, responsive and empowering service for survivors.

Gillian McKinnon - CEO
Gillian has led Warrington Women’s Aid as CEO since July 2025, bringing more than 25 years of senior-level experience from across the charitable sector. Her career spans youth work, mental health, criminal justice, education, veteran support and domestic abuse, giving her a deep, well-rounded understanding of the challenges faced by people on the margins of society. Recognised as one of the UK’s top leaders over 50 by the Chartered Management Institute in 2015, Gillian has dedicated her career to empowering those most often overlooked, championing services that help individuals rebuild their lives and move towards a safer, stronger future.
